With today’s environmental consciousness, designers are increasingly turning to green bu ilding techniques, energy-saving technologies, and renewable materials. Wood, then, becomes a viable choice, wh en co mpared to other building materials, b ecause it o ffers a small er env ironmental footprint wit h respect to energy and r esource use, as well as air and wate r pollution (C WC 1996). Moreover, when compared to other building materials, the use of wood in construction is even more recognized as an efficient method to tackle climate change by the carbon sequestration within the trees and by having a lower environmental footprint during the manufacturing of wood products (Metz et al. 2007, Reid et al. 2004).
